Position Summary We are seeking an experienced Lead Low Voltage Technician to join our growing team. This position is responsible for leading field installation activities for structured cabling, fiber optic, telecommunications, and low-voltage systems on commercial projects. The ideal candidate is a hands-on leader with extensive field experience, excellent communication skills, and a commitment to delivering high-quality installations while maintaining the highest safety standards. The Lead Technician serves as the primary on-site representative for assigned projects, coordinating installation activities, managing field personnel, ensuring quality workmanship, and maintaining strong customer relationships throughout the project lifecycle. This is a remote position with 90% travel required to customer sites. Key Responsibilities Safety & Job Site Management Follow all company safety policies and OSHA regulations.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ment. Conduct weekly toolbox safety meetings. Promote a culture of safety and continuous improvement. Installation & Technical Responsibilities Read and interpret blueprints, wiring diagrams, scopes of work, and construction drawings. Perform layout of low-voltage systems according to project drawings. Install, terminate, test, and certify structured cabling systems including Cat5e, Cat6, Cat6A, and fiber optic cabling. Install and terminate low-voltage cabling for access control systems. Install speaker cabling and telecommunications equipment including routers, switches, and network devices. Install network racks, cabinets, patch panels, cable management systems, raceways, conduits, sleeves, J-hooks, cable tray, and work area outlets. Build, organize, and label MDF and IDF rooms. Install access panels in existing buildings. Perform fiber optic fusion splicing and testing. Label all cables, ports, and equipment accurately. Troubleshoot and resolve installation issues while minimizing project delays. Produce accurate as-built documentation and closeout packages. Leadership & Project Management Lead installation crews on assigned projects. Coordinate work with project managers, customers, subcontractors, and other trades. Serve as the primary on-site customer contact for installation activities and field coordination. Perform site surveys and evaluate existing conditions to develop installation strategies. Manage project milestones and provide real-time progress updates. Ensure installations comply with project requirements, quality standards, and schedules. Complete daily reports, quality inspections, material inventories, and invoicing documentation accurately and on time. Obtain customer acceptance upon project completion. Participate in meetings, respond to RFIs, and communicate effectively with technical and non-technical stakeholders. Promote continuous improvement through project reviews and lessons learned. Required Qualifications Minimum 10 years of hands-on low-voltage cabling experience. Minimum 5 years leading commercial telecommunications or structured cabling installation projects. Strong knowledge of structured cabling standards and industry best practices. Experience installing commercial structured cabling systems. Ability to read and interpret construction drawings, wiring diagrams, and scopes of work. Experience building and organizing MDFs and IDFs. Proficient in terminating patch panels, keystone jacks, RJ45 connectors, and fiber optic systems. Experience with professional cable and fiber testing equipment.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ving abilities. Excellent organization, documentation, and labeling skills. Strong customer service and communication skills. Ability to work independently and lead teams effectively. Valid driver's license. Authorized to work in the United States without restriction. Willingness to attend training and maintain required certifications. Preferred Qualifications Journeyman or Master Electrician License or completion of an electrical apprenticeship. BICSI certification or other industry-recognized certifications. Experience with fiber optic termination, fusion splicing, and testing. Experience with greenfield and brownfield commercial construction projects. Experience working in occupied hotels or similar operating facilities. Experience performing site surveys.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, Bluebeam Revu, and Smartsheet. Experience using Microsoft Teams and cloud-based construction management platforms. Experience operating scissor lifts and one-man lifts. Strong conflict resolution, decision-making, and leadership skills. Ability to remain professional under changing priorities and tight deadlines. Physical Requirements Ability to stand and walk for extended periods. Ability to climb ladders and work at heights. Ability to bend, kneel, crawl, and work in active construction environments. Ability to lift and carry up to 100 pounds. Ability to work in varying environmental conditions including heat, cold, and humidity. Travel Requirements This position requires extensive travel to customer job sites throughout the United States and is ideal for individuals who enjoy working in a dynamic, project-based environment. Extensive nationwide travel required, up to 90% of the time. Travel assignments may last several weeks depending on project scope and customer requirements. Must be able to travel on short notice and adapt to changing project schedules and priorities. Expected to remain productive while working remotely from hotels or temporary project offices when assigned to travel. Company-coordinated travel arrangements and per diem are provided for qualifying travel assignments. Approved business expenses, including fuel, parking, tolls, and other authorized travel-related expenses, are reimbursed in accordance with company policy. Employees are responsible for accurately documenting and submitting all travel expenses in compliance with company expense reporting procedures.
